notbugAs an Amazon Associate I earn from qualifying purchases.
Want a good read? Try FreeBSD Mastery: Jails (IT Mastery Book 15)
Ukraine
Port details
tumble Creates a PDF file from image files
0.38 graphics on this many watch lists=0 search for ports that depend on this port Find issues related to this port Report an issue related to this port View this port on Repology. pkg-fallout 0.38Version of this port present on the latest quarterly branch.
Maintainer: fuz@fuz.su search for ports maintained by this maintainer
Port Added: 2010-01-14 04:27:51
Last Update: 2022-05-08 00:21:14
Commit Hash: 40abe7e
Also Listed In: print
License: GPLv2
Description:
SVNWeb : git : Homepage
pkg-plist: as obtained via: make generate-plist
Expand this list (4 items)
Collapse this list.
  1. bin/tumble
  2. /usr/local/share/licenses/tumble-0.38/catalog.mk
  3. /usr/local/share/licenses/tumble-0.38/LICENSE
  4. /usr/local/share/licenses/tumble-0.38/GPLv2
Collapse this list.
Dependency lines:
  • tumble>0:graphics/tumble
To install the port:
cd /usr/ports/graphics/tumble/ && make install clean
To add the package, run one of these commands:
  • pkg install graphics/tumble
  • pkg install tumble
NOTE: If this package has multiple flavors (see below), then use one of them instead of the name specified above.
PKGNAME: tumble
Flavors: there is no flavor information for this port.
distinfo:
Packages (timestamps in pop-ups are UTC):
tumble
ABIlatestquarterly
FreeBSD:11:aarch640.360.36
FreeBSD:11:amd640.36_10.36_1
FreeBSD:11:armv60.33_40.36
FreeBSD:11:i3860.36_10.36_1
FreeBSD:11:mips--
FreeBSD:11:mips640.33_4-
FreeBSD:12:aarch640.360.38
FreeBSD:12:amd640.380.38
FreeBSD:12:armv60.360.36
FreeBSD:12:armv70.360.36
FreeBSD:12:i3860.380.38
FreeBSD:12:mips--
FreeBSD:12:mips64--
FreeBSD:12:powerpc64-0.36
FreeBSD:13:aarch640.380.38
FreeBSD:13:amd640.380.38
FreeBSD:13:armv6-0.38
FreeBSD:13:armv7-0.38
FreeBSD:13:i3860.380.38
FreeBSD:13:mips--
FreeBSD:13:mips64--
FreeBSD:13:powerpc64--
FreeBSD:14:aarch640.38-
FreeBSD:14:amd640.38-
FreeBSD:14:armv60.38-
FreeBSD:14:armv70.38-
FreeBSD:14:i3860.38-
FreeBSD:14:mips--
FreeBSD:14:mips64--
FreeBSD:14:powerpc64--
 

Dependencies
N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
Build dependencies:
  1. bison : devel/bison
  2. gmake>=4.3 : devel/gmake
Library dependencies:
  1. libtiff.so : graphics/tiff
  2. libnetpbm.so : graphics/netpbm
  3. libjpeg.so : graphics/jpeg-turbo
There are no ports dependent upon this port

Configuration Options:
Options name:

USES:

FreshPorts was unable to extract/find any pkg message
Master Sites:
Expand this list (1 items)
Collapse this list.
  1. https://codeload.github.com/brouhaha/tumble/tar.gz/v0.38?dummy=/
Collapse this list.

Number of commits found: 25

Commit History - (may be incomplete: see SVNWeb link above for full details)
DateByDescription
08 May 2022 00:21:14
 files touched by this commit commit hash:40abe7e22c6e7f7efc015c033eeb1383f2308dcb  0.38
Piotr Kubaj (pkubaj) search for other commits by this committer
graphics/tumble: update to 0.38

 - add 0.37 patch part that got lost on the way to the ports tree

Changelog:	https://github.com/brouhaha/tumble/compare/v0.37...v0.38
PR:	263651
Submitted by: fuz@fuz.su
06 May 2022 13:50:20
 files touched by this commit commit hash:99e0c7439c2f07314ec323294fece9c9620e5439  0.37
Piotr Kubaj (pkubaj) search for other commits by this committer
graphics/tumble: update to 0.37

A patch release.

 - level up ports policy compliance
 - remove upstreamed patches
 - remove big endian incompatibility claims after
   upstream confirmed pkubaj@'s testing
 - take maintainership once again

Changelog:	https://github.com/brouhaha/tumble/commits/v0.37
PR:	263651
Submitted by:	fuz@fuz.su
21 Aug 2021 10:40:00
 files touched by this commit commit hash:cfecf68fccd53be7fe06d7955070a470699c6dd1  0.36_1
Joseph Mingrone (jrm) search for other commits by this committer
graphics/tumble: Set maintainer to ports@

This was requested by fuz@fuz.su.
19 Aug 2021 12:40:17
 files touched by this commit commit hash:40deb09f221b8e6714259247b4134806db9ef149  0.36_1
Piotr Kubaj (pkubaj) search for other commits by this committer
graphics/tumble: no issues on big-endian systems
19 Aug 2021 06:14:01
 files touched by this commit commit hash:9ff864cb14876ee8dba7900e3afb7169e449b5f4  0.36_1
Fernando ApesteguĂ­a (fernape) search for other commits by this committer
Author: Robert Clausecker
graphics/tumble: Unbreak with -fno-common

Submitter becomes MAINTAINER. Already maintainer of several ports.

Ref: https://github.com/brouhaha/tumble/issues/10

PR:	257913
MFH:	2021Q3
06 Apr 2021 14:31:07
 files touched by this commit commit hash:305f148f482daf30dcf728039d03d019f88344eb  0.36
Mathieu Arnold (mat) search for other commits by this committer
Remove # $FreeBSD$ from Makefiles.
18 Feb 2021 01:35:51
Original commit files touched by this commit Revision:565851  0.36
linimon search for other commits by this committer
Mark BROKEN in 13/14 (via latest llvm update).
22 Jul 2018 19:45:55
Original commit files touched by this commit Revision:475120  0.36
fernape search for other commits by this committer
graphics/tumble: Update to 0.36

* Also reorder some sections of the Makefile
* Remove patch included in upstream

PR:	229917
Reported by:	ndowens.fbsd@yandex.com
Approved by:	tcberner (mentor)
Differential Revision:	https://reviews.freebsd.org/D16389
06 Oct 2017 11:18:36
Original commit files touched by this commit Revision:451378  0.33_6
tobik search for other commits by this committer
graphics/netpbm: Update to 10.80.00

- This moves netpbm to the advanced release series, which brings the
  port closer to what is available on OpenBSD, Fedora, Arch Linux,
  openSUSE, etc. and will let us get rid of patches for supporting
  newer libpng versions.
- The advanced release series is only available via an SVN checkout.
  Add two maintenance targets netpbm-version-check and netpbm-fetch
  to make fetching them easier.  To generate release tarballs the sources
  are then tagged and committed to https://github.com/t6/netpbm
- Add STATIC option for linking all programs statically to allow running them
  in small chroots
- Add option to disable adding a Perl run dependency.  Only a fraction
  of all programs need it.  Some are compatibility shims for newer
  programs which should be used instead.  The following programs require
(Only the first 15 lines of the commit message are shown above View all of this commit message)
13 Jan 2017 07:21:04
Original commit files touched by this commit Revision:431345  0.33_5
sunpoet search for other commits by this committer
Update to 3.0.4

- Add LICENSE
- Use USES=localbase
- Use PORTDATA
- Sort PLIST

Changes:	http://git.savannah.gnu.org/cgit/bison.git/tree/NEWS
Differential Revision:	https://reviews.FreeBSD.org/D9073
PR:		215840
Exp-run by:	antoine
09 Jan 2017 14:42:42
Original commit files touched by this commit Revision:430963  0.33_5
sunpoet search for other commits by this committer
Add missing USES=jpeg

- Add LICENSE_FILE
- Use USES=localbase:ldflags
- Convert to options target helper

We do not bump PORTREVISION because jpeg dependency is already brought in via
graphics/tiff.
08 Dec 2016 16:07:33
Original commit files touched by this commit Revision:428132  0.33_5
tijl search for other commits by this committer
Remove libtiff.so.4 compatibility links that were added in r374303 to
prevent massive PORTREVISION bumps.  Bump dependent ports that have not
been bumped since.
01 Apr 2016 14:00:57
Original commit files touched by this commit Revision:412346  0.33_4
mat search for other commits by this committer
Remove ${PORTSDIR}/ from dependencies, categories d, e, f, and g.

With hat:	portmgr
Sponsored by:	Absolight
26 Apr 2014 02:27:25
Original commit files touched by this commit Revision:352210  0.33_4
miwi search for other commits by this committer
- Update MASTER_SITES
- Support gmake USES macro
- Add LICENSE
- Stage support

PR:		187748
Submitted by:	ports fury
20 Sep 2013 18:35:46
Original commit files touched by this commit Revision:327733  0.33_3
bapt search for other commits by this committer
Add NO_STAGE all over the place in preparation for the staging support (cat:
graphics)
14 Aug 2013 22:35:54
Original commit files touched by this commit Revision:324744  0.33_3  Sanity Test Failure
ak search for other commits by this committer
- Remove MAKE_JOBS_SAFE variable

Approved by:	portmgr (bdrewery)
11 Mar 2013 06:59:19
Original commit files touched by this commit Revision:313856  0.33_3
bapt search for other commits by this committer
Convert database/mdbtools from USE_BISON -> USES=bison
Remove left USE_BISON from graphics/tumble

Submitted by:	John Marino <john@marino.st>
08 Mar 2013 11:32:12
Original commit files touched by this commit Revision:313635  0.33_3
bapt search for other commits by this committer
Convert USE_BISON to USES= bison

It brings bison as a build dependency in case it is set the following way:
USES= bison or USES= bison:build

it brings bison as a run dependency in case it is set the following way:
USES= bison:run

it brings bison both as a run and build dependency in case it the set the
following way:
USES= bison:both

While here trim some headers
Convert some USE_GNOME= gnomehack to USES= pathfix
04 Dec 2012 20:39:22
Original commit files touched by this commit Revision:308272  0.33_3
zi search for other commits by this committer
- Reset MAINTAINER due to unrecoverable bounce

Reported by:	portscout
Feature safe:	yes
01 Jun 2012 05:26:28
Original commit files touched by this commit   0.33_3
dinoex search for other commits by this committer
- update png to 1.5.10
03 Jul 2011 14:12:23
Original commit files touched by this commit   0.33_2
ohauer search for other commits by this committer
-remove MD5
28 Mar 2010 06:47:48
Original commit files touched by this commit   0.33_2
dinoex search for other commits by this committer
- update to 1.4.1
Reviewed by:    exp8 run on pointyhat
Supported by:   miwi
05 Feb 2010 11:46:55
Original commit files touched by this commit   0.33_1
dinoex search for other commits by this committer
- update to jpeg-8
03 Feb 2010 23:18:22
Original commit files touched by this commit   0.33
amdmi3 search for other commits by this committer
- Set MAKE_JOBS_SAFE
- Add WWW forgotten at original submission

PR:             143491
Submitted by:   Rob Farmer <rfarmer@predatorlabs.net> (maintainer)
14 Jan 2010 04:27:10
Original commit files touched by this commit   0.33
pgollucci search for other commits by this committer
Tumble is a utility to construct PDF files from one or more image
files.  Supported input image file formats are JPEG, and black and
white TIFF (single- or multi-page).  Black and white images will be
encoded in the PDF output using lossless Group 4 fax compression
(ITU-T recommendation T.6).  This provides a very good compression
ratio for text and line art.  JPEG images will be preserved with the
original coding.

The current version of Tumble will only work on little-endian systems,
such as x86, VAX, and Alpha.  The byte order dependencies will be fixed
in a later release.

PR:             ports/142765
Submitted by:   Rob Farmer <rfarmer at predatorlabs.net>

Number of commits found: 25